Output 99ebae6b39cd612fddb091ad64f6398dc552b9ae2f5b94b25b6a22e3bfdeed6f:52

value
165000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c401ad87b93311e7a5848480426491887b75ff8 OP_EQUAL
address
35izT4vXFTLUSbv3Q63jmdNHAAXSVVNj36
transaction
99ebae6b39cd612fddb091ad64f6398dc552b9ae2f5b94b25b6a22e3bfdeed6f